NYC’s Computer Science Program Will Teach Coding in 200+ Schools


📅 - NYC city school superintendent Carmen Fariña has unveiled plans for new computer science programs in 207 city schools. The announcement comes as part of New York City Mayor de Blasio's Computer Science for All initiative, which was first revealed back in September 2015.

The announcement came after a visit to the Brooklyn Arbor School in Williamsburg, where the school's 4th graders are already learning the basics of coding in their computer science class.
